Balanced Truncation of Linear Time-Varying Systems [PDF]

open access: yesIEEE Transactions on Automatic Control, 2004
In this paper, balanced truncation of linear time-varying systems is studied in discrete and continuous time. Based on relatively basic calculations with time-varying Lyapunov equations/inequalities we are able to derive both upper and lower error bounds for the truncated models. These results generalize well-known time-invariant formulas.
